Tensions are rising between Iran-linked militias and NATO forces after an Iraqi group, Ashab al-Kahf, warned that French interests in the region are now “under targeting fire” following the arrival of a French aircraft carrier. The threat came as France confirmed that a soldier was killed and several troops were wounded in a drone attack near Erbil in Iraqi Kurdistan during a training mission. The strike marks the first French military death since the Middle East conflict escalated on February 28. With European bases in Iraq, Cyprus and elsewhere increasingly targeted, NATO countries appear to be getting drawn deeper into the widening Iran-linked proxy war.
